Mahomet

/mɑˈhoʊmɛt/ · name

Meaning

  1. Alternative spelling of Muhammad (the prophet who introduced Islam).
  2. A male given name.

Etymology / origin

From Middle English Macomet, from Latin Machometus, Mahometus, from Arabic مُحَمَّد (muḥammad). Doublet of Muhammad.
